cover

Batwoman takes a capsule created by Jor-El that gives her superpowers for 24 hours!

  1. "The Super-Batwoman" (Superman, Batman, Robin & Batwoman) written by Edmond Hamilton, penciled by Dick Sprang and inked by Stan Kaye.
  2. "Ollie" gag strip by Henry Boltinoff.
  3. "The Amazing Archer from Mars" (Green Arrow & Speedy) written by Unknown, penciled and inked by George Papp.
  4. "Danger Prejudice at Work" public service message written by Jack Schiff.
  5. "The Shell Hunters" one page full text article written by Unknown.
  6. "The Riddle of the Mystery Tracker" (Tomahawk & Dan Hunter) written by Unknown, penciled and inked by Fred Ray.

Notes:

  • Jor-El and Lara cameo flashback appearance.
  • Batwoman's Batcycle appears.
  • Firecracker Arrows, Boxing Glove Arrows and Lariat Arrows used.
  • Tomahawk story takes place in 1777.
